自动化测试在现代软件开发中起着至关重要的作用。它可以提高测试效率和准确性,并帮助开发团队快速交付高质量的软件产品。Appium是一个流行的开源自动化测试框架,专门用于移动应用程序的自动化测试。本文将详细介绍如何安装Appium环境以及Appium的架构。
Appium环境安装
安装Appium需要以下步骤:
-
安装Node.js:Appium是基于Node.js构建的,因此首先需要安装Node.js。可以从Node.js官方网站(https://nodejs.org)下载适合您操作系统的安装程序,并按照安装向导进行安装。
-
安装Appium:安装Node.js后,可以使用Node.js的包管理器npm来安装Appium。打开命令行界面(如Windows的命令提示符或macOS和Linux的终端),运行以下命令来安装Appium:
npm install -g appium ``` 这将全局安装Appium。如果您在安装过程中遇到权限问题,请使用管理员权限运行命令提示符或终端。
-
安装Appium客户端库:Appium支持多种编程语言的客户端库,您可以根据自己的喜好和项目需求选择适合的客户端库进行安装。以下是一些常用的客户端库:
-
Java:使用Java进行开发的自动化测试,可以使用Appium的Java客户端库。可以通过Maven或Gradle将其添加到项目的依赖中。
-
Python:如果您使用Python进行开发,可以使用Appium的Python客户端库。可以使用pip工具来安装:
-